From bad to worse for Highlanders

Monday 12th May 2008

Highlanders scrum-half Jimmy Cowan has been arrested and charged with disorderly behaviour after the side's loss to the Blues in Dunedin.

Cowan has been charged with disorderly behaviour concerning an incident in the early hours of Sunday morning.

The All Black player was arrested the morning after the Highlanders' 40-15 loss to the Blues. He will appear in court later this week.

Highlanders Chief Executive Richard Reid says he is disappointed and admits it is not a good look.

"There is a part of it which is personal responsibility and just simple professionalism, and issues like this sort of fall outside that unfortunately," he told Radio Sport.
